CN-224224316-U - Water cooling tank for plastic particle production
Abstract
The utility model relates to the technical field of plastic particle production, in particular to a water cooling tank for plastic particle production, which comprises a first tank body, a second tank body positioned below the first tank body, a water feeding pipe for feeding water into the first tank body, a flow hole arranged at the bottom of the first tank body, and a control mechanism for controlling the communication between the first tank body and the second tank body. In the utility model, the output shaft of the motor is connected with the water baffle, so that the motor drives the water baffle to rotate, and when the through hole is communicated with the circulating hole, cooling water circulates from the first tank body to the second tank body through the through hole and the circulating hole.

Water cooling tank for plastic particle production Technical Field The utility model relates to the technical field of plastic particle production, in particular to a water cooling tank for plastic particle production. Background The chinese patent of application number 202420893576.4 discloses a PVC sheet water-cooling tank, it uses through the series connection of a plurality of separation cooling tanks, the cooling area and the time of PVC sheet have been increased, cooling efficiency has been improved, the effect that the cooling temperature environment between a plurality of separation cooling tanks influences each other reduces, when the PVC sheet got into each separation cooling tank in proper order, the inside temperature environment of every separation cooling tank all reduces gradually, make the cooling effect can obtain effectual promotion, the combined use of shower and end spray tube, make the cooling water cover on PVC sheet surface more evenly, go on simultaneously through spraying and end spray mode, can reduce the temperature of PVC sheet rapidly, cooling effect has been improved. However, the cooling tanks of the chinese patent with 202420893576.4 are used in series, and the cooling tanks have the same function and do not have the function of controlling the temperature of the cooling water in the cooling tanks. Therefore, there is a need to provide a new solution to overcome the above-mentioned drawbacks. Disclosure of utility model The utility model aims to provide a water cooling tank for plastic particle production, which can effectively solve the technical problems. In order to achieve the purpose of the utility model, the following technical scheme is adopted: The water cooling tank for plastic particle production comprises a first tank body, a second tank body positioned below the first tank body, a water feeding pipe for feeding water into the first tank body, and a control mechanism for controlling the communication between the first tank body and the second tank body, wherein a flow hole is formed in the bottom of the first tank body; The control mechanism comprises a water baffle and a motor for driving the water baffle to rotate to control the degree of shielding the flow holes. The water baffle is characterized in that the circulating holes are fan-shaped and are provided with three through holes, and the shape of each through hole is the same as that of each circulating hole. Further, a fixing piece is fixedly connected to the first groove body, a guide groove is formed in the water baffle plate, and the fixing piece slides in the guide groove. Further, a first thermometer is arranged on the first groove body, and a second thermometer is arranged on the second groove body. Further, a guide groove is fixedly arranged on the inner wall of the first groove body, and a baffle plate is slidably arranged in the guide groove. Compared with the prior art, the utility model has the following beneficial effects: According to the water cooling tank for plastic particle production, the output shaft of the motor is connected with the water baffle plate, so that the motor drives the water baffle plate to rotate, and when the through hole is communicated with the circulating hole, cooling water circulates from the first tank body to the second tank body through the through hole and the circulating hole.
